Courtesy of our friends at AMD, we have up for grabs a 2.5GHz from AMD's PHENOM line of ATHLON II X4 processors, the Phenom 615E. Rated at only 45 Watts, this low powered QUAD CORE CPU can easily handle HTPC duties as well as a wealth of other tasks you can throw its way. This is an AM3 processor and will require you to provide it a motherboard and heatsink to properly work.
